
Bambi found her forever home at HCCF in September 2024 at just 6 months old. She’d had her front leg amputated due to a severe trauma in her previous home at just 4 months old. Dogs and cats can ofcourse do really well on three legs, but it does cause extra strain on the remaining limb and paw due to over compensation, especially with front leg amputees. We are experienced with animals with amputations so Bambi is in good hands here at the sanctuary. She gets on so well with all the cats, we think she believes she is one! We manage her disability with regular canine clinical massage, correct and safe exercise to prevent injury and supplements to ensure her joints, ligaments and tendons are appropriately supported.
